Because some people can't read maps ...

For example, take my wife (please! ba-da-boom). Seriously, my wife needs a voice-response nav system, just like GM has on Cadillacs (we have one of those, too). I'm convinced these are a real convenience, time-saver, and even safety feature. Consider all the "points of interest" stuff on the CD. Want to find a gas station: Which brand would you like, ma'am?
I have a Garmin unit in my 9-5 which saved us during a severe T-storm in St. Louis. Downed power lines were blocking roads and street lights were out, but the Colorpilot showed us the way to our hotel around all the detours. I was amazed it could lock onto the satellites through the storm.
CDs can be updated with new data w/out upgrading the electronics. If Saab had nav on the '03 Aero, I'd buy one right now (and you could keep all the incentives!)
